**Ticket VLT-204 — Vault locked, blocking rounding fix**

Quick one for the weekly sync: the Pennywhistle conversion service is still rounding half-cents the wrong way on the drosmark-to-aurel path, and the fix is ready. Problem is the config vault auto-locked after three bad attempts and nobody on Team Quill can open it. To unseal it, use the recovery passphrase below:

unlock words, kafop-yafof: lamix-silion-zormir-kaseth-holius-istael

Migrating the Pellgrove build to the Hermica hermetic system happens in three passes: vendor all third-party sources, pin the toolchain snapshot, then flip the CI flag in the pipeline config. Do not mix hermetic and legacy targets in one change. Cache fetches during migration go through the Quillbank artifact proxy, which requires authentication on every request. Configure your proxy client with the key that follows.

API key for hafop-hahif: kto3_yfb

Subject: Cage visit — Thursday morning

Hi Facilities,

A technician from Varnholt Systems is booked to inspect Cage 14 at the Drellwick data centre on Thursday between 09:00 and 11:00. Please log the visit in the register and escort them from the loading dock. The cage door reader has been reset, so use the temporary pass below.

door code, hahop-bawif: bdg-B-76

**Changelog — Coldvault bucket archiver, key rotation**

Quick one: we rotated the credentials used by the Coldvault archiver after the quarterly audit flagged the old key's age. Archival of cold storage buckets paused for ~20 minutes mid-rotation, nothing lost, queue drained fine afterward. Lifecycle policies untouched. For the next archive release, sign with the key below.

release key, tadug-yajep: bky19_owheiBqgiLgi1W5w3nY

# Build Provenance: String Extraction Script

The `lexiglean` script pulls translatable strings from Fernwright templates during the packaging stage. Each run records the source revision, extractor version, and locale manifest hash, so the release manager can confirm exactly which catalog shipped. The extraction that generated the current catalog is traceable to the following token.

pipeline stamp: htk9_608b8770b